Output 185dece97151425a8393c35b7aee45b9436b028cc8b548195e6b55f5e6ddd33a:4

value
50824620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5212b78492f610215191a2a1e78e70640094ff91 OP_EQUAL
address
MFP84dYrvXMdpx7QZc78UKL14ordRUWEgj
transaction
185dece97151425a8393c35b7aee45b9436b028cc8b548195e6b55f5e6ddd33a
spent
true